According to Sky News, Pierce Brosnan will reprise his role as the hoity Stuart – Sally Field’s prospective new man in the first film – in “Mrs Doubtfire 2”.

According to star Robin Williams, he isn’t taking no for an answer from the former 007 and if all goes to plan, you’ll see the Irish heartthrob in the sequel, which starts filming early next year. Actress Bonnie Hunt - Williams' co-star in "Jumanji" - worked on the script.

“He was a riot in the first film and we need him for Doubtfire 2”, says Williams, currently appearing in “The Night Listener”, of good friend Brosnan.-moviehole
